Numbers:7:42-47




strkjv@Numbers:7:42 @ On the sixth day Eliasaph the son of Deuel D@, prince of the children of Gad, offered:

strkjv@Numbers:7:43 @ His offering was one silver charger of the weight of an hundred and thirty shekels, a silver bowl of seventy shekels, after the shekel of the sanctuary; both of them full of fine flour mingled with oil for a meat offering:

strkjv@Numbers:7:44 @ One golden spoon of ten shekels, full of incense:

strkjv@Numbers:7:45 @ One young bullock, one ram, one lamb of the first year, for a burnt offering:

strkjv@Numbers:7:46 @ One kid of the goats for a sin offering:

strkjv@Numbers:7:47 @ And for a sacrifice of peace offerings, two oxen, five rams, five he goats, five lambs of the first year: this was the offering of Eliasaph the son of Deuel D@.
